Compensation Costs
The total of an employer's expenses for employee salaries, wages, benefits, and other forms of compensation.
Competency-Based Pay System
A salary structure that compensates employees based on the specific skills, knowledge, and abilities they bring to their roles, rather than their job title or position.
Absenteeism
The habitual non-presence of an employee at their job, which can be due to various reasons including illness, personal issues, or disengagement with work.
Strategic Compensation
A compensation strategy designed to align with and support the organization's broader goals, objectives, and competitive position.
